A few new QSLs to round out June 2011 -
PORTUGAL, RDP 9455, 0129 UTC, in 126 days by airmail for reception report in PP, sound recording and IRC plus followup in PP; also sked. Now SW is suspended, so maybe the last batch? (JENSEN-USA). FRANCE/Sudan/Netherlands - Radio Dabanga, Hilversum, via Issoudun, France, 41m band, n/d card for RR in EE plus sound recording via email form in about 4 months after recent followup (JENSEN-USA). DEMOCRATIC PEOPLE'S REPUBLIC OF KOREA, Voice of Korea, Pyongyang, 15180, two p/d cards (German, French) in 126 days by airmail in *two* separate plain brown kraft envelopes; for single airmail report in EE for EE BC (19 February 2011) + IRC & SWL card; also DPRK newspapers, philatelic order forms, VoK pin and pennant (JENSEN-USA). I also hear tell that Radio Fly now has QSL cards in hand and may get them ready for post soon. Happy July! Bruce Jensen |
